
ASME B16.5 Lap Joint Flange
ASME B16.5 Lap Joint Flanges are a type of flange used in piping systems where the pipes need to be easily aligned and dismantled for cleaning or maintenance. Here's an overview:
Size and Pressure: Lap Joint Flanges are available in various sizes ranging from 1/2 inch to 24 inches or larger. Pressure ratings typically range from 150 pounds per square inch (psi) to higher classes like 2500 psi.
Dimensions: The dimensions of lap joint flanges are standardized according to ASME B16.5. These include the outside diameter, bolt hole size, hub diameter, overall length, and flange thickness, among others.
Materials: Lap Joint Flanges can be manufactured from various materials such as carbon steel, stainless steel, alloy steel, and other materials suitable for specific applications. The material selection depends on factors such as pressure, temperature, and corrosion resistance requirements.
Applications: Lap Joint Flanges are commonly used in low-pressure piping systems where easy alignment and dismantling are required. They are often used in systems conveying fluids that require frequent cleaning or maintenance, such as water treatment plants, chemical processing, and food and beverage industries.
Q&A:
How are lap joint flanges installed?
Lap Joint Flanges are typically used with stub ends. The stub end is welded to the pipe, and the lap joint flange is then free to rotate around the stub end, allowing for easy alignment during installation.
What are the advantages of lap joint flanges?
They allow for easy alignment and dismantling of piping systems.
They provide flexibility in piping layout and can accommodate thermal expansion and contraction.
What are the limitations of lap joint flanges?
They are not suitable for high-pressure applications due to the potential for leakage at the lap joint interface.
They require additional sealing materials such as gaskets or sealing rings to ensure a leak-tight connection.
Can lap joint flanges be used in corrosive environments?
Yes, lap joint flanges can be manufactured from materials resistant to corrosion, making them suitable for use in corrosive environments.
Are there alternatives to lap joint flanges?
Yes, alternatives include weld neck flanges, slip-on flanges, and socket weld flanges, each with its own specific applications and advantages.
In summary, ASME B16.5 Lap Joint Flanges offer a flexible and convenient solution for low-pressure piping systems requiring easy alignment and dismantling. However, they are not suitable for high-pressure applications and require additional sealing materials to ensure a leak-tight connection.
